Is Pete Townsend married?

Relationships. Townshend met Karen Astley, daughter of film composer Edwin Astley, while in art school. They married on 20 May 1968 and moved into a three-bedroom townhouse in Twickenham in outer south-west London that overlooked the Thames.

Can Pete Townsend hear?

Pete Townshend of the renowned British rock band, The Who, is one musician who suffers from partial deafness and tinnitus. The common opinion is that Townshend’s hearing issues are the result of continuous and repetitive exposure to loud music.

Who in The Who is deaf?

Legendary singer Roger Daltrey, from British rock band ‘The Who’ has confessed that decades of loud music has left him with a hearing loss.

Is Roger Daltrey still married?

After their wedding in 1971, they remained together and had three children: Rosie (born 1972); Willow (born 1975); and Jamie (born 1981.) The couple are still married, though in 1994 some major revelations could have shaken the family unit after it was revealed Roger had three children he did not know about.

Where is Roger Daltrey today?

Daltrey, 77, has a total of eight children and now lives a quiet rural life in Sussex, England with second wife, Heather.
